	Ok you were thinking more of the stylistic etc stuff.  Naturally there's 
no set format to writing the story, basically the writer takes two or more 
characters, sets up a situation where they are together, and describes them 
having sex.
	I think I can define some of the bases of the storylines though.
	The simplest type of lemon story to plot is a fill in.  Basically in 
some Anime/Manga series there's times when we KNOW that the characters have had 
sex off camera and the story is writen to extrapalate how it probably happened. 
 EX: In Dragonball there's three such incidents, Goku's honeymoon, Trunks 
conception, and Goten's conception that week before the cell game.
	The next simplest and most common is a lemon story where the author 
simply takes two people established to be in love and creates a situation where 
they express that love physically.  EX: Ranma with Akane, Kyosuke with Madoka, 
Usagi and Mamuro
	There's the storylines where an established to be unrequited love is 
sudenly returned in a lemon situation.  It requires a great deal more 
justification, well in terms of how much any lemon needs to be justified.  EX: 
Akane Ryouga or Kuno, Ranma Shampoo or Ukyo, Aliel with Sheila-Sheila or Nanami.
	Finally there's stuff where people take two characters neither of whom 
have any intrest in each other and throw them together just for the hell of it. 
 EX: Ranma and Ryouga, Lum and Sakura, Kuno and Kodachi.
